Origins of the Holland Lop Rabbit
The Holland Lop is a relatively new breed in the world of rabbits, first emerging in the 1950s in the Netherlands. The breed was the result of careful breeding by Dutch breeders, who wanted to create a smaller version of the French Lop. The goal was to maintain the French Lop’s iconic floppy ears while keeping the rabbit small in size. Through selective breeding, the Holland Lop was born, and by the 1960s, it was officially recognized as a distinct breed.
Physical Traits and Appearance of the Holland Lop
The Holland Lop is a dwarf breed, known for its compact size and rounded appearance. These rabbits typically weigh between 2 to 4 pounds, making them perfect for people looking for a small, manageable pet. They have a short, stout body and large, floppy ears that are one of their most endearing features. Their eyes are large and expressive, contributing to their overall cute and approachable look.
The coat of a Holland Lop can come in a variety of colors, including black, blue, chocolate, and many more. “Their thick and velvety fur makes them incredibly snuggly and enjoyable to cuddle.”However, regular grooming is necessary to keep their coats healthy and free from tangles.

Care Requirements
While Holland Lops are relatively easy to care for, they do have specific needs that must be met to ensure their well-being. One of the most important aspects of caring for a Holland Lop is their diet. These rabbits require a diet that is high in fiber to maintain proper digestion and prevent obesity.”The majority of their diet should consist of fresh hay, supplemented with leafy greens and occasional fresh vegetables.”Regular grooming is also necessary, particularly because their fur can become matted if not cared for properly. Brushing their fur a few times a week will help keep it clean and healthy. Additionally, it’s important to check their ears and teeth regularly to prevent infections or dental issues.
